Vanavasi Kalyan Ashram (VKA), Nasik:
Shri Kukade suggested I visit some VKA projects and hence I headed to Nasiks VKA office with his letter of introduction. Shri Vasant Rajaram Belembe took me to various service projects in and around Nasik.
First we visited Harsuls Vanavasi Seva Prakalpa that runs a girls hostel for vanavasi children coming from within 20 mile radius. There were 70 girls who attend nearby high school. These children get high quality training and do well in school. Shri Bhaskar and Sou. Prabha Kulkarni are the able managers of this model center. We had lunch there and a brief meeting with the children and the center workers. Expense is Rs. 335/month per student.
Then we went to Pitundi with volunteers from Nasik who were on their regular Sunday mobile medical dispensary trip. People from 98 villages (within about 10 mile radius) come to this Pitundi center for free medical treatment. A young vanavasi, Shri Laxman Tople, is VKAs full time worker in the Pitundi center. He has had coniderable experience in social service. The medical service is provided under the Janakalyana Samiti banner. The Samiti also runs blood banks in Nasik (which I visited) and many other towns and cities in Maharashtra.
At the Guhi Kendra,VKA runs a residential school for vanavasi boys and girls. There areabout 300 students in the primary school and about 50 in the high school. A better hostel building is coming up. Four full time workers work here. Daily routine is pretty much like a disciplined camp except for the school part. Students asked me a lot of questions about life in US. Our workers run 5 KG schools in the neighboring villages (covering about 100 preschoolers). These preschoolers are taught on cleanliness, hygiene, shlokas, bhajans, prarthana. Annual expense for the Guhi center is about Rs. 15 lakhs. I spent 3 days here. One of those days, I visited IXth grader Shivadas Wadekars house about a mile away. His parents served us lunch. Groundnut is their main produce.
At Kanashi, VKA runs a hostel (30 boys and 20 girls). Evening prayer consists of Ganapathi Atharvashirsha, Jay Jagadisha Hare, etc. Shri Daji Sathey is the full time worker here. He is now 77 and is an inspiration. Kanashi is the area of continuing problems in national integration.
Vanavasi Kalyan Ashram currently has 1000 full time workers.
